引言: 专心是有挑战的!
多数人都有在超市排队结账的经历。当遇到人很多的时候,我们通常会分析哪一条个结账的队伍是最快可以付钱的,我们就会推着购物车去排队。当看到隔壁原来排的很长的队,突然效率变快了,我们的心多少都会在想要不要换过去。我也尝试过,每一次换过去了,就突然变慢了,我就后悔了。
这原因是因为我们不能专心,只专注于眼睛可以看见的效率就分心了。同样,仰望神也是有挑战的,特别当我们不认识神的时候更难,因为不知道神的属性。我们想想如果我们知道今天排的队伍,收银员是神。即使需要排很长的队,我们也会愿意耐心排下去。
昨天的晨祷说到我们要一起来学习赞美神,今天我们要起来专心仰望赞美神,成为有福的人。
一、要赞美耶和华(V1-2)
1.我的心要赞美神!(V1)
当我们赞美神,高喊哈利路亚的时候,不只是要用口,也要提醒我们自己的心。 ‘心’的原文是指我们的生命,灵魂,活着的人和心智。‘赞美’原文也带有发光的意思。所以赞美不是我们的口而已,而是连我们的生命都是要起来赞美神,为主发光的。
2.活着为了敬拜神!(V2)
敬拜赞美是给活着的人的,只要我们还活着,就是要起来敬拜神。人生的首要的目的就是要荣耀神,以神为乐。我们本是神的殿,神的殿中必有赞美的声音发出。让人都看见神的殿。
二、要仰望耶和华(V3-5)
1.不靠眼见的人(V3-4)
这里的经文列出人不值得我们去倚靠的原因。第一,人是无能的,因为人无法拯救,在人里面没有救恩,没有拯救。第二,人是短暂的,是会面对死亡的,人总会归于尘土。
2.仰望神为帮助(V5)
诗人以‘雅各的神’来表达神主动的救恩。从雅各的经历,我们看见神如何拯救转化雅各的生命,拣选他的后裔。
仰望的原文的意思是‘希望’,所以当我们把希望放在神身上的时候,换来的是神赐予雅各极大的应许与祝福。虽然雅各诡诈,但是当雅各仰望神的时候,神乐意成为他个人的神。
今天,当我们把希望放在神的身上,神也乐意成为我们个人的救主。若把希望放在自己或人的身上,换来的是短暂的,归于尘土的。
三、要认识耶和华(V6-10)
1.造天地万物的神V6a,2.永远守诚实的神V6b,3.为受屈伸冤的神V7a,4.供应于饥饿的神V7b,5.释放被囚人的神V7c,6.使瞎眼看见的神V8a,7.扶起被欺压的神V8b,8.喜爱公义人的神V8c,9.保护无家人的神V9a,10.不喜爱恶人的神V9b,11.做王到永远的神V10a
十节经文里面,提了十二次神的名字,耶和华。耶和华我们的神是独一的真神,自有永有的,是创造万物的神。神可以拯救我们是因为祂是独一的创造主,又是施慈爱,信实守约,昔在今在永在的神。
以上的应许都是神确实在过去应允在神的百姓身上的。今天我们面对的问题,我相信以上的应许都可以成就。但是我们要来认识神,认定神,仰望神,相信神的应许。不然我们就像得了一台手机却不明白其中的功能一样。
总结:仰望赞美神的人是有福的人!
只要心是对准神,任何问题对我们来说都不是问题。我们要将我们的希望放在神的身上,即使面对苦难困难的时候都可以专心仰望神。以神为我们的帮助,我们便是有福的人。神喜爱公义人,使恶人的路弯曲;但是若我们是爱神的人,必会经历亨通的道路。

Introduction: Concentration can be challenging!
Most of us have had the experience of waiting in the checkout line at the supermarket. When there are a lot of people, we usually analyse which checkout line is the fastest to pay, and we will push the shopping cart to the line. When we see the long queue next door, suddenly the efficiency becomes faster, our hearts will be more or less in the want to change over. I also tried, every time I changed over, it suddenly became slower and I regretted it.
The reason for this is because we cannot concentrate and get distracted by focusing only on the efficiency that our eyes can see. Likewise, looking to God can be challenging, especially when we don't know God, because we don't know the attributes of God. Let's think about if we knew the line we were standing in today and the cashier was God. Even if we need to wait in a long line, we will be willing to wait patiently.
Yesterday's Morning Devotion talked about how we should come together to learn to praise God, and today we are going to get up and focus on looking to God and praising Him to become blessed.
1. Praise the LORD V1-2
(1) My heart will praise God! V1
When we praise God and shout hallelujah, we should not only use our mouths, but also remind our own hearts. The original word for 'heart' refers to our life, soul, living person and mind. The original word for 'praise' also carries the meaning of shine. So praise is not just our mouth, but even our life is to rise up and praise God and shine for the Lord.
(2) Live to worship God! V2
Worship and praise are for the living, and as long as we are alive, we are to rise up and worship God. The primary purpose of life is to glorify God and take pleasure in Him. We are the temple of God, and the voice of praise will be heard in the temple of God. Let all men see the temple of God.
2. To look to the LORD V3-5
(1) Do not rely on those who see with their eyes V3-4
The verses here list the reasons why man is not worthy to be relied upon. First, man is incompetent, for man cannot save, and in man there is no salvation, no deliverance. Secondly, man is short-lived and will face death, and man will always return to dust.
(2) Looking to God for help V5
The psalmist uses 'the God of Jacob' to express God's active salvation. From Jacob's experience, we see how God saved transformed Jacob's life and chose his descendants.
The original word for look up means 'hope', so when we put our hope in God, in return, God gives Jacob great promises and blessings. Though Jacob was deceitful, God was pleased to be Jacob's personal God when he looked to God. Today, when we put our hope in God, God is also pleased to be our personal Savior. If we put our hope in ourselves or in man, we will receive a short-lived hope that will return to dust.
3. To know the LORD V6-10
(1) The God who made heaven and earth V6a,(2) The God who keeps His Word forever V6b,(3) The God of justice for the wronged V7a,(4) God who provides for the hungry V7b,(5) The God who frees the prisoners V7c,(6) The God who gives sight to the blind V8a,(7) The God who lifts up the oppressed V8b,(8) The God who loves the righteous V8c,(9) The God who protects the homeless V9a,(10) The God who does not love the wicked V9b,(11) The God who is king forever V10a.
In ten verses, the name of God, the LORD, is mentioned twelve times. The LORD our God is the only true God, the one and only eternal God, the God who created all things. God can save us because He is the only Creator, the God of love, the God of faithfulness and covenant, the God of the past and the present and forever more.
All of the above promises were indeed promised by God to God's people in the past. I believe the above promises can be fulfilled in the problems we face today. But we have to come to know God, identify God, look to God, and believe God's promises. Otherwise we are like getting a cell phone but not understanding the functions of it.
Conclusion: Blessed are those who look to God and praise Him!
As long as the heart is directed to God, no problem is a problem for us. We need to put our hope in God, so that we can focus on God even in times of suffering and difficulty. With God as our helper, we are the blessed ones. God loves the righteous and makes the path of the wicked crooked; but if we are those who love God, we will experience the path of prosperity.
